Demystifying virology: The link between the HIV life cycle and ART
touchEXPERT OPINIONS for touchINFECTIOUS DISEASES
Listen to leading experts describe the HIV life cycle, the rationale for multidrug antiretroviral therapy (ART) regimens, mechanisms of ART resistance and how to manage it in people living with HIV.

Early diagnosis and treatment of NMOSD: Practical insights
touchIN CONVERSATION for touchNEUROLOGY - Early diagnosis and treatment of NMOSD: Practical insights
Listen to a neurologist and a neuro-ophthalmologist, both renowned experts in neuromyelitis optica spectrum disorder (NMOSD), answer questions from the ophthalmology and neurology communities on the management of NMOSD. They discuss presenting symptoms, differential diagnoses, management of acute attacks and long-term treatment.
